I would not like to recommend to any mathematician to use a piece of software which, when asked to give the roots of (t-1)^2 over a field, returns the empty list. I do understand the reasons for this -- and have also followed the discussion on pari-dev -- (an inexact coefficient field, etc, etc) but still!
